Paul Mara scored with 33.6 seconds left and Zac Bierk stopped all 14 third-period shots as Tampa Bay won its season-high third straight.
Mara ripped the game-winning slap shot from the top of the left circle through the legs of Tomas Vokoun.
The Predators outshot the Lightning 14-5 in the final period and 30-17 overall.
Right wing Mike Johnson, obtained in a trade with Toronto Feb. 9, had his second straight two-goal game for Tampa Bay.
Bierk was one of seven rookies among the 20 players Tampa Bay had in uniform.
